Online biblical counseling is a form of help and support that combines traditional counseling with teachings from the Bible. It happens on the internet, making it easy for people to get guidance from the comfort of their own homes. This type of counseling looks at problems from both a mental and spiritual point of view, using the wisdom found in the Bible to offer solutions. It’s like having a counselor who understands both psychology and faith, providing a holistic approach to challenges.
In online biblical counseling, you connect with a counselor through video calls, phone calls, or chat. This makes it convenient for anyone, no matter where they are. The counselor works with you to understand your challenges, beliefs, and goals. Together, you set targets for what you want to achieve through the counseling process.
This type of counseling is helpful for various challenges people face, such as relationship issues, anxiety, depression, grief, and decision-making. It’s a tailored approach, recognizing that everyone is unique, and the counselor works with you to address your specific needs.

Selecting the right online biblical counselor is a crucial step on the journey to healing and spiritual growth. Here are key considerations to guide you in finding the perfect match for your needs:

  • Faith Alignment: Ensure the counselor’s faith aligns with your own beliefs. A shared foundation in faith fosters a deeper understanding and connection during the counseling process.
  • Credentials and Qualifications: Look for counselors with proper credentials and qualifications. Verify that they have received training in both counseling techniques and the integration of biblical principles.
  • Specialization and Expertise: Consider the counselor’s specialization and expertise. Some may have specific areas of focus, such as marriage, grief, or anxiety. Choose a counselor whose expertise aligns with your particular challenges.
  • Online Counseling Experience: Opt for counselors experienced in providing online counseling. This ensures they are familiar with the virtual platform and can create a secure and effective online therapeutic environment.
  • Reviews and Testimonials: Read reviews and testimonials from previous clients. Feedback from others can provide insights into the counselor’s effectiveness as well as the impact of their approach.
  • Transparent Communication: Look for counselors who communicate openly about their approach, methods, and expectations. Transparency in communication helps establish a strong foundation for the counseling relationship.
  • Flexible Session Options: Consider the availability and flexibility of session options. A counselor with varied communication channels (video calls, phone calls, chat) allows you to choose the mode that best suits your comfort.
  • Counselor’s Approach to Faith: Understand how the counselor incorporates faith into the counseling process. Whether through prayer, scripture reflection, or other practices, ensure their approach resonates with your spiritual needs.
  • Cost and Insurance: Clarify the cost of sessions and inquire about insurance coverage. Knowing the financial aspects upfront helps in making informed decisions and avoiding surprises later on.
